<p>The eligibility criteria for pursuing an M.Tech in Hyderabad colleges is given below:<br><br>Candidates should have a BE/BTech degree from a recognised university or equivalent. Some colleges may also accept candidates with a MSc or equivalent.<br>Generally, candidates are required to have a minimum 55% to 60% or equivalent CGPA. Many institutes require candidates to have a valid GATE score.</p>

<p>Yes. In an official notification, NBE has confirmed NEET PG 2025 exam will be held in two shifts on June 15, 2025. However, the exam conducting body has not provided the official reason for conducting the exam in two shifts. last year also the exam was held in two shifts. Meanwhile, the decision of two shifts exam has sparked controversy with many medical associations are opposing the move.&nbsp; Earlier, NEET PG used to be held in single shift.&nbsp;</p>

<p>Yes. NEET PG 2025 was held on August 3, 2025. Earlier, NBE postponed NEET PG 2025 exam date, scheduled for June 15, 2025. The exam was postponed after SC directed NBE to conduct exam in single shift. In an official notification, NBE announced the exam will be held in single shift, citing SC's order. Supreme Court on may 30 had directed NBE to conduct exam in single shift to maintain complete transperancy.&nbsp;</p>

<p>Absolutely, you can take admission in M.Sc Botany after completing your B.Sc Agriculture degree. Most universities consider a bachelor's degree in a relevant biological Science discipline for M.Sc Botany eligibility, and a B.Sc Agriculture fits well within this scope. As agriculture studies encompass plant biology, genetics, and ecology, you actually have a strong foundational knowledge that aligns closely with botany. Generally, the main requirement is that you must have secured fifty percent or above in your undergraduate programme from a recognised university, though some institutes may set the bar slightly higher.</p>
